Alert: ImageSlimRegression. The Tallowfern base image exceeded its slimmed size budget after last night's build, suggesting the stripping stage was skipped or a new dependency crept in. Verify the slimming job logs and compare layer sizes against the previous release. Remediation steps and size budgets are documented on the internal page here:

runbook for tagug-hafog: https://jira.lumiclabs.internal/projects/pages/pages/9773c0d8

### tailwhip v0.9.3

- Added `--since` flag for relative time windows when tailing Brimvault logs.
- Fixed reconnect loop that duplicated lines after broker failover.
- Structured output now defaults to JSON; `--plain` restores old behavior.
- Removed the deprecated `follow-all` subcommand; use `tail --all`.
- Reduced memory use when tailing more than fifty streams concurrently.

Reviewers: note the new output default is a breaking change and needs explicit approval from the maintainer named below.

approver of hahaf-hahaf = Druion Druius Kasax Eliox

# Ferrowline partner SFTP drop. Files land hourly in /incoming/ferrowline.
# If the poller stalls, check this env file first — most outages are a
# stale host key or expired credential. Rotate quarterly; partner requires
# 24h notice before rotation. Restart the poller after any edit here.
# The poller authenticates with a passphrase, and the line below sets it.

secret setting of tajof-bahif: COURIER_KEY3=65d

Handover: Marek → Soline, Lanternfish SDK parity.

Kotlin client now matches the Swift client except batch uploads and the retry interceptor. Plugin authors targeting both must gate batch calls behind a capability check until v2.4 ships. Parity matrix lives in the Driftwood wiki. Test fixtures regenerated Tuesday; don't trust older ones. Signing keys rotated, so re-enroll your build agents. The recovery passphrase for the shared signing vault follows below.

recovery phrase for yahaf-kawef: ulavan-holath-gorvan-jorael-gilion-wenwyn-kelael-fenwyn-framir-pelael-druix-ulaox-ralael-aldvan